
CCLP-Technical Specialist

- Responsible for leading that group's Quality, Technical or Planning (QTP) Specialists. Responsibilities may include, but not limited to:
- Recruiting and training and mentoring of QTP Specialists
- Forecasting needs of the Project and Platform teams based upon Stellantis PDP deliverables.
- Balance staffing of Platform and Project Teams by deploying QTP Specialists according to needs and skills of the specialist.
- The QTP Specialist’s primary interface is with the Project and Platform/Modules CVE, Quality, Cost, Technical, *Planning (QCTP) Manager and Project Management Office (PMO) QTP Manager
- Bachelor’s degree in engineering, Finance or Business from an ABET accredited university.
- Automotive industry experience at an OEM or large tier 1 in any of the following areas: Product development engineering, program management, finance, accounting, or quality
- Product Development Process Experience
- Must be a highly motivated, detail oriented, and a self-directed process thinker.
- Strong interpersonal and leadership skills
- Strong written and presentation skills are a must.
- Ability to interface with all levels of management.
- Management presentation skills
- Advanced to expert skill level in using Excel and PowerPoint.
- Familiar with Stellantis systems, tools, and processes
- Previous team leadership experience
- Program Management and Launch leadership experience.
- Releasing lead experience – PR, DR, PC role preferred
